It was amazing to escape the cool of Edmonton’s December for a week in Grenada. Brett and I flew down with his parents, Dan and Heather, to meet his sister, Marcy, who had just finished veterinary school at St. George's University. We enjoyed amazing weather and a variety of island activities. And when we weren't out adventuring, we enjoyed time by the pool of our amazing villa.

We visited a traditional sugar cane rum distillery (which boasts of rum with 69% and 75%+ alcohol)
And also had some beautiful flowers and old buildings.
We made the short hike up to the Welcome Stone for some fantastic views,
And a stop at Levera Beach.
We visited the old Pearl's airport which contains several derelict planes..
